Welcome to this beautifully updated and spacious condo located near the vibrant Sunset Park. Enjoy the peace of mind that this move-in ready unit offers. Upon walking in, you are greeted by the vast open-concept living room/dining room combo that makes gathering with family or friends simple. Following the luxury vinyl flooring throughout the unit, you will find a kitchen equipped with stainless steel appliances replaced in 2023, and countertops in 2024. The TWO bedrooms boast a generous amount of space to make your own. Other updates include washer/dryer (2024), water heater (2022), Furnace (2018), AC (2019).
